openownership / lib-cove-bods

Check that your data complies with the Beneficial Ownership Data Standard (BODS) using our install our data review library to analyse files via your command line interface
https://datareview.openownership.org/
Other
1 stars 0 forks source link

Additional check: Only one interestedParty should be present in an OOC statement #91

Open Blueskies00 opened 1 year ago

Blueskies00 commented 1 year ago

Check: Within a single OOC statement, if interestedParty has a value for either describedByEntityStatement OR describedByPersonStatement OR unspecified (no priority) then the other two MUST be blank.

Error message: "There can be only one interested party per ownership or control statement."

rhiaro commented 1 year ago

I've assigned myself because this can be solved at the JSON schema validation level, so I'll work on it as part of the changes to 0.4.0